It was two years ago that CBS surprisingly opted against the Greta Gerwig-led How I Met Your Mother spinoff How I Met Your Dad, but you know what they say about bad pennies. 20th TV has formally begun development of yet another quasi-spinoff from the franchise, this time going back to the How I Met Your Father title.

Per Deadline, the new iteration comes from This Is Us co-executive producers Isaac Aptaker and Elizabeth Berger, while How I Met Your Mother creators Carter Bays and Craig Thomas will executive produce in an unknown capacity. How I Met Your Father won’t keep any elements of How I Met Your Dad, but is still “an ensemble show that tells the story from a female point of view.”

Intriguingly, while the the script is still being written as an internal spec for 20th Century Fox TV, the lack of characters from the original series could enable How I Met Your Father to court bidders from other networks than CBS.

How I Met Your Mother’s flat ending no doubt influenced the decision to pass on its first spinoff, but does some distance on the 2014 finale prime How I Met Your Father for a better shot?
